Religious and Spiritual Significance of Tulsi in Hinduism

In Hinduism, Tulsi is more than just a plant—it is a divine entity. Often referred to as the “Queen of Herbs,” Tulsi is believed to be a manifestation of Goddess Lakshmi, the goddess of wealth, prosperity, and well-being. According to Hindu mythology, Tulsi was once a mortal woman, Vrinda, who was transformed into the sacred plant as a reward for her devotion and purity.

Tulsi is revered for its purity and sacredness. Its leaves are often used in rituals and offerings, and its plant is regarded as a symbol of Lord Vishnu. For centuries, Tulsi has been included in daily worship and spiritual practices, where it is offered to deities, especially Lord Vishnu and Lord Krishna, to invoke divine blessings.

The Tulsi Kanthi Mala—a garland made from Tulsi beads—holds immense spiritual significance. Devotees wear it while chanting mantras or during prayers. It is believed that the mala acts as a protective shield, purifying the surroundings and enhancing the spiritual energy of the wearer. The beads of Tulsi are said to carry the divine energy of Lord Vishnu, helping the wearer connect with the divine while offering peace and serenity.

Tulsi Kanthi Mala: A Tool for Focused Meditation and Prayer

Wearing the Tulsi Kanthi Mala during prayer and meditation is a practice that has been passed down through generations. The Mala acts as a tool to help practitioners focus their minds during their spiritual practice, creating a sense of connection to the divine.

  • Enhancing Concentration: The act of chanting mantras while holding the beads of the Tulsi Kanthi Mala helps the wearer stay focused. As each bead is touched and a mantra is recited, the mind remains calm and steady, facilitating a deeper connection during meditation. This practice encourages mindfulness and concentration, allowing the practitioner to maintain a steady rhythm throughout their spiritual practice.

  • Promoting Spiritual Awareness: Tulsi is believed to purify the atmosphere and the mind. By wearing the Tulsi Kanthi Mala, the wearer experiences a sense of mental clarity and spiritual elevation. This mala helps one move beyond the distractions of daily life, fostering a deeper sense of peace and spiritual awareness.

  • Connection with the Divine: For devotees of Lord Vishnu and Lord Krishna, wearing the Tulsi Kanthi Mala is an act of devotion. It is said that Tulsi, being a sacred plant, invites divine energy into the wearer’s life, creating a constant reminder of the divine presence during daily life.
